Okay, I think I've tracked down the issue and repaired the intermittent slip from single linespacing to 1.5 linespacing on my #SearsCitation #typewriter (a rebrand of a #SMCgalaxie) 1968.
I needed to bend up this little tab/ledge that the rocker arm, which moves the gear, rests on. Now, it appears to stay in single linespacing
(fingers crossed)
It might need some fine-tuning, but at least I have something to tune now :)

Okay, so, I got this brilliant idea to perhaps publish an old code repository I have lying around.
Unfortunately, it's in CVS.
Doubly unfortunately, apparently cvs2svn (and cvs2git), as well as the tool called "tailor", are unmaintained, and using them involves setting up #Python 2. I thought I told that damn thing to never darken our door again.
Triply unfortunately, the only other program I found that *purportedly* imports CVS to Git, cvs-fast-export, is... producing some *weird* results when I point the repo at it. Included converter script fails because the binary segfaults when reading some files. If I feed the files individually to the binary, it works. ...what
I guess I'll have to get back to this later on. May need to install Python 2 after all, brrrrr.
Stop Using Conventional Commits
https://sumnerevans.com/posts/software-engineering/stop-using-conventional-commits/

You’ve almost certainly encountered Conventional Commits before. It may have reared its ugly head in the changelog of an open source project you’ve used. It may have been the enforced commit format for an open source project you contributed to. A lot of people swear by it. I swear at it. Even though it is used by a large number of popular open source projects, Conventional Commits is an actively bad standard which encourages focus on the wrong things and fails to deliver on its promises.
